Flout – Meaning, Definition, Synonyms and Antonyms
Flout is used as a “Verb” in the English grammar.
Meaning:
Flout means to openly disregard or disobey rules or laws.
Definition:
It suggests a conscious and frequently rebellious rejection of authority or conventional standards.
Example Sentences:
- He chose to Flout the dress code at work.
- The company was fined for Flouting environmental regulations.
- She Flouted the rules by skipping class without permission.
Flout Synonyms:
- Defy
- Disregard
- Violate
- Ignore
- Mock
